Fragrance Story

Soul by Roberto Manrique is a Woody Aromatic fragrance for men. Soul was launched in 2015. The nose behind this fragrance is Christian Carbonnel. Top notes are Bergamot and Lemon; middle notes are Neroli, Ylang-Ylang and Jasmine; base notes are Guaiac Wood, Patchouli, Sandalwood, Vetiver, Vanilla and Incense.
